Hi I am Sheen!
This place Looks like a great resource!

Long story short I purchased a fox mustang with a buddy last year. It came built with a tremec trans and kenne bell sc. We decided to gut it, seam weld it, and swap in a sbc 350 stroker with a built 700r4. He's in the process of building the trans now and I'm finishing up the wiring (real easy since it's carbed). Hoping to have it ready for the strip next Spring.

In the meantime I've been looking for a donor car for the 302 driveline. Seems like an sa/fb would make a good candidate. Also considering an fc, mgb, and datsun roadster. Leaning towards the fb due to weight, cost, availability, and rally-x-ability
